Output 137305109b307cfc589af583d94f276250db0a320c086941ba3a7ceecfb02cd7:1

value
1158569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d207a5c0570f14d5e981e99d844e549a3ab5f3 OP_EQUAL
address
3DtbQBtifCcfdtpQHDTZ4vEV75pEb7dgJo
transaction
137305109b307cfc589af583d94f276250db0a320c086941ba3a7ceecfb02cd7
spent
true